Sales Development Representative - Logistics

Huzzle

About Huzzle At Huzzle, we connect exceptional talent with top opportunities at leading companies across the UK, US, Canada, Europe, and Australia. Our clients include high-growth startups, logistics platforms, and technology-driven businesses. Unlike traditional outsourcing models, you are placed directly with a client as an in-house team member, contributing to meaningful business growth. Role Type: Full-time Engagement: Independent Contractor Job Summary We are hiring a French-speaking Sales Development Representative to drive outbound prospecting and lead generation within the logistics and supply chain sector. This is a high-impact remote sales role where you will engage with decision-makers, qualify opportunities, and build a strong pipeline for the sales team. This role is ideal for someone with strong outbound sales experience, excellent French communication skills, and a passion for logistics, SaaS, or B2B sales. Key Responsibilities - Conduct high-volume outbound prospecting via cold calls, email campaigns, and LinkedIn outreach - Identify and qualify potential clients within the logistics, freight, and supply chain industries - Engage with French-speaking decision-makers and articulate the company’s value proposition - Schedule qualified meetings and demos for Account Executives - Maintain accurate records of outreach and pipeline activity in CRM systems (e.g., Salesforce, HubSpot) - Collaborate closely with marketing and sales teams to refine messaging and targeting strategies - Consistently meet or exceed KPIs related to activity levels and pipeline generation

Job Requirements

  • Fluent in French and English (spoken and written)
  • 3+ years of experience in Sales Development, Lead Generation, or B2B outbound sales
  • Experience selling in logistics, freight, supply chain, or SaaS is highly preferred
  • Strong cold calling, email outreach, and objection-handling skills
  • Proficiency with CRM tools such as HubSpot, Salesforce, or similar platforms
  • Self-motivated with the ability to work in a fast-paced, remote environment
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
